there are so many ways to use these, it can actually get pretty confusing.
Particularly as you add more ideas.
I've found that once I've implemented a work flow, it pays to repeat it for every similar thing you can.
So in the FX Bank have a return switch and put it in the same spot for each FX Bank.
I use an MC8, I really like the UI of the MC6 though.
I use the 4 Aux switches in the way I've described my FX bank jump, and copied them to every bank as they don't have a screen you just label them.
so you can access your most commonly used banks with one hit in any bank.

concerning the c4 synth, did you use a mini usb to usb c cable ?
You need the Source Audio midi adapter sa168. You’ll still need a short midi male 5 pin to male 5 pin in addition to the adapter because the Morningstar is female, and the adapter is female.
Their older interface is the Neuro Hub.
Hey! I should have specified that. I just used a mini usb to usb c cable I found on Amazon!
3FT Mini USB to USB-C Cable, USB... www.amazon.com/dp/B0BS3S1TG3?ref=ppx_pop_mob_ap_share
Oh yeah. That’ll work too 🤓
But, only for one SA pedal and you’ll have to unplug it to use the Morningstar editor, right?
@@marcf2895 yea just one pedal for the USB host if you do it directly like I did. But you don’t have to unplug! It has a separate usb port to connect to computer. One and is for the computer and the other is for the host!
